Question:
What is the procedure to engage the services of one of the physician-attorneys listed on the footlaw.com web site?

Answer:
To engage the services of one of the physician-attorneys listed on the Footlaw.com web site, contact the physician-attorney of your choice, by e-mail, telephone, or US mail.

Discuss the issues and facts of your case with your chosen attorney. After discussing your case with your, your attorney will tell you about the next step.

The next step often involves a review of the medical records. If you have these records, the attorney will often instruct you to mail copies of the records to him.

A formal relationship only begins once you have signed an Agreement authorizing representation. If you desire that the attorney represent you, he will mail these documents to you.
